BAGERHAT, May 22 (V7N) – An investigation team has been deployed to probe allegations of widespread irregularities and corruption against Sheikh Mustafizur Rahman, the Primary Education Officer of Morelganj Upazila in Bagerhat. The accusations range from mishandling of funds for educational programs and school maintenance to mistreatment of teachers and alleged involvement in transfer trading.

The investigation follows directives issued in three separate memoranda from the Director General of Education, the Deputy Director of Primary Education Khulna, and the Bagerhat District Education Department. In response, Assistant District Primary Education Officer Sukumar Mitra has instructed Rahman to be present at his office on Sunday, May 25, and has also requested the presence of the complainant teacher and other relevant parties for the investigation.

Among the specific allegations are claims that since his appointment in Morelganj Upazila, Sheikh Mustafizur Rahman has demanded a specified amount of money to clear bills for minor repairs, routine maintenance, and scrap allowances provided by the government to improve primary education quality. He is also accused of mistakes in question papers and lack of responsibility during the first temporary examination at Model No. 123 Government Primary School.

Furthermore, allegations include that Rahman pocketed funds allocated for providing clean water to students in the 2022-23 fiscal year and the clothing bill for fourth-grade office employees. It is also claimed that he ostensibly celebrated "Education Week" in the 2024-25 fiscal year without informing the Education Committee President and Upazila Executive Officer.

Md. Monirul Islam, the recently retired headmaster of Tafalbari Government Primary School No. 175 and a complainant, stated that Upazila Education Officer Sheikh Mustafizur Rahman routinely mistreated "Asha teachers" during official duties, harassing them if they did not comply with his orders. Islam also alleged that Rahman abused his power under the previous Awami League government and that he himself was humiliated by the official in front of his daughter. Islam has demanded appropriate disciplinary action against Rahman following the investigation.

When questioned about the accusations, Morelganj Upazila Primary Education Officer Sheikh Mustafizur Rahman stated he was unaware of the specific allegations but confirmed receiving a letter from the Assistant District Primary Education Officer requesting his presence on May 25.

Investigating officer Sukumar Mitra, Assistant Bagerhat District Primary Education Officer, affirmed that an investigation is underway against Rahman based on instructions from the Enforcement Authority in three memorials. He reiterated that Rahman and other individuals involved in the investigation have been asked to be present at the education office on May 25.
